Laura Harris of McGill died Friday, May 7, 2004, at the White Pine Care Center in Ely. She was 92.

Mrs. Harris was born March 30, 1912, in Centerfield, Utah, to Joseph Henry and Josephine Higham Myrup.
She had lived in this area for the past 88 years, working at Troy Laundry in Ely in the 1950s and the McGill Drug Store during the '60s.

Her pastimes included reading and visiting with her friends and family.

Mrs. Harris is survived by a daughter, Audrey (Marvin) Paff of McGill; four grandchildren: Jeff Paff, Wade Paff, Layne Harris and Sherry Lee Harris; 11 great grandchildren; and eight great, great grandchildren. She also is survived by a sister, Bernice Crowe of Battle Mountain.

Mrs. Harris was preceded in death by her husband, Walter Harris; a brother, Al Myrup; and four sisters: Oneida Hall, Gerda Hendrickson, Mabel Myrup and Josephine Williamson.

Visitation was scheduled for Thursday, May 13, 11:30 a.m.-12:30 p.m., at Mountain Vista Chapel in Ely. Graveside services were scheduled to follow at 1 p.m. in the Ely City Cemetery with Bishop Don Gregersen officiating.
